Seafood Omelets with Creamy Cheese Sauce

Delicate seafood omelets, filled with a delectable mixture of crab and shrimp, then generously topped with a velvety Cheddar cheese sauce.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 55 minutes
Course Main Course
Cuisine world cuisine
Servings 3 (6 omelets)
Calories 652 kcal

Ingredients
  

Filling

  • ¼ cup chicken broth
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
  • ¼ cup heavy cream
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 1 (6 ounce) can crab
  • 1 (6 ounce) can salad shrimp

Sauce

  • ¼ cup heavy cream
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 1 cup shredded Cheddar cheese
  • 1 dash nutmeg
  • salt and ground black pepper to taste

Omelets

  • cooking spray
  • 4 large eggs, beaten
  • ¼ cup heavy cream
  • salt and ground black pepper to taste

Instructions
 

  • Make filling: Stir together chicken broth and mustard in a saucepan until well combined. Bring to a simmer over medium-high heat, then add cream and butter. Reduce heat to medium and simmer until reduced by half. Stir in crab and shrimp; keep warm over low heat.
  • Make sauce: Stir together cream and mustard in a small pot over medium heat until hot. Whisk in Cheddar cheese until smooth. Season with nutmeg, salt, and pepper; keep warm over low heat.
  • Prepare omelets: Grease an 8-inch nonstick skillet with cooking spray and place over medium heat. Whisk together eggs, cream, salt, and pepper in a medium bowl until smooth.
  • Pour about 1/4 cup egg mixture into the hot pan; swirl to make a thin, even layer of egg. Cook until firm, then flip and cook for a few more seconds to firm the other side. Spoon 1/6 of the seafood filling onto the lower half of omelet, then roll up into a cylinder. Repeat this step with remaining egg mixture.
  • Serve 2 omelets smothered in cheese sauce per person.
